Which of Earth's resources can be transformed into a solid, a liquid, or a gas?
Marina86 [1]
Let's take water: it definitely has three forms: ice, liquid and water vapor: it's definitely the correct answer!
 
Wind is just movement of air, so it can't be in any other state.

And as far as air and soil are concerned: some parts of them can also appear in three states, but not the air or soil generally, for example water is included in both of them and it can appear in the three states!

What is the world's smallest country?​
dedylja [7]

Answer:

Vatican City (I know it has city in the name lol)

Explanation

Trust me on this one though haha

The land mass is technically a country because of the Lateran treaty of 1929, which made Vatican city an independent state under the Holy See.
